Output 77faab848c0a52608f7dfdf19ccef7f0c61cc70010b5ac0f7a7c0cfd11b9a03c:3

value
200000
script pubkey
OP_0 OP_PUSHBYTES_20 834669ff96093d0ef04f4c2d48c9548ad6e60f87
address
bc1qsdrxnlukpy7sauz0fsk53j253ttwvru8cyelj4
transaction
77faab848c0a52608f7dfdf19ccef7f0c61cc70010b5ac0f7a7c0cfd11b9a03c
confirmations
195699
spent
true